Double Girder Overhead Crane — Enhanced Product Description

Main Purpose

The Double Girder Overhead Crane is designed for heavy load lifting and long-span material transport in demanding industrial environments. With two parallel girders supporting the hoisting system, it provides enhanced load capacity, higher lifting height, and stable operation for handling large and heavy components efficiently.


Typical Applications

Double girder overhead cranes are widely used in:

  • Steel mills for lifting coils, slabs, billets, and heavy equipment

  • Power plants handling turbines, generators, and maintenance components

  • Heavy manufacturing facilities requiring high-capacity lifting

  • Industrial workshops with long-span crane runways

  • Process plants where precise and stable load handling is critical

These environments benefit from the crane’s ability to operate continuously under high loads and long travel distances.


Key Features

  • High load capacity for heavy-duty applications
    The double-girder design allows higher rated capacities compared to single girder cranes, making it suitable for large-scale industrial lifting tasks.

  • Stable and rigid structural design
    Two main girders provide improved load distribution and structural stability, reducing deflection and vibration during operation.

  • Greater lifting height and hook approach
    The hoist runs on top of the girders, maximizing lifting height and improving space utilization inside industrial buildings.

  • Smooth and precise crane operation
    Designed for stable trolley and bridge travel, ensuring safe and controlled movement of heavy loads.

  • Suitable for long-span crane systems
    Ideal for workshops and plants requiring wide spans and extended travel distances without compromising safety or performance.

  • Reliable performance in continuous operation
    Built to withstand high duty cycles in steel mills and power generation facilities, with long service life and consistent performance.
